The Story Behind Orondaam
Orondaam is a name with West African origins, specifically found among the Ogoni people of the Niger Delta region in Nigeria. The 'am' suffix often denotes 'son of' or 'child of' in some West African languages, making the name literally mean 'son of Oronda'. Names in this culture often carry significant meaning, reflecting lineage, circumstances of birth, or hopes for the child's future. While not widely known internationally, it is a name deeply rooted in its cultural context.
The name's usage is primarily within the Ogoni community, where traditional naming conventions are still prevalent. It is a name that connects the bearer directly to their ancestry and cultural heritage. Due to its specific cultural ties, it is not commonly encountered outside of this region.
